Mount Vernon, the historic home of George Washington, is a must-visit destination for anyone interested in American history. Located on the banks of the Potomac River, this meticulously preserved estate offers a fascinating glimpse into the life of the first U.S. President and his family. Visitors can explore the mansion, wander through the beautiful gardens, and learn about the Washingtons' lives through exhibits and tours.
The estate features a variety of attractions, including the Pioneer Farm, the Distillery & Gristmill, and the tomb of George and Martha Washington. Interactive exhibits and costumed interpreters bring history to life, providing an engaging experience for visitors of all ages. Mount Vernon also hosts special events throughout the year, such as holiday celebrations and historical reenactments, making it a dynamic and enriching place to visit.
